Output 3453684d04fbe1d2edf28a45420154020571a5af435f956c92f3235de2c4ff3a:0

value
807125
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ff6beacd23e5459e8819369a92c013420cea784 OP_EQUALVERIFY OP_CHECKSIG
address
16qDADYaK6aS4aTyv51TNv4piNrhdb5WsM
transaction
3453684d04fbe1d2edf28a45420154020571a5af435f956c92f3235de2c4ff3a
confirmations
273606
spent
true